Bangladeshi Journalist Praises Tehran's 19th Press Fair As Unique

Tehran, Nov 1, IRNA – Ahmed Badruddin Khan, from Bangladesh al-Madina News Agency, on Wednesday lauded the idea of holding the 19th International Exhibition of Press and News Agencies and said it is unique in its kind. In an interview with IRNA on the sidelines of the 19th International Exhibition of Press and News Agencies, which is currently underway at Tehran’s Imam Khomeini Mosalla, Khan said holding of the exhibition holding is of significance at this juncture when the world of Islam is in crisis. He said, "We are suffering; We are victims of western media; they call us terrorists." As for western sanctions, he said Iran has been the target of the sanctions by the West for its refusal to salute the West and it's getting stronger. The exhibition is hosting some 2,380 Persian dailies, magazines and periodicals while about 50 pavilions have been dedicated to international section. The exhibition also includes a temporary museum displaying history of Iranian journalism on the sidelines of the event. A collection of the earliest Iranian newspapers and magazines is on display in the museum pavilion. The 19th International Exhibition of Press and News Agencies runs until November 3./end
